Answer gets BRAINLIEST If q varies inversely as r, and g = 10 when r = 2.5, find the equation that connects a
vladimir1956 [14]

Answer:

D.

Step-by-step explanation:

In direct variations, we would have:

q=kr

Where <em>k</em> is some constant.

Since this is indirect variation, instead of that, we would have:

q=\frac{k}{r}

To determine the equation, find <em>k</em> by putting in the values for <em>q </em>and <em>r:</em>

<em />10=\frac{k}{2.5}\\k=2.5(10)=25<em />

Now plug this back into the variation:

q=\frac{25}{r}

The answer is D.
